  1. Protein Kinase A protein kinase is a kinase enzyme that modifies other proteins by chemically adding phosphate groups to them. Phosphorylation usually results in a functional change of the target protein by changing enzyme activity, cellular location, or association with other proteins. The human genome contains about 500 protein kinase genes and they constitute about 2% of all human genes.
  2. Pharmacokinetics The study of the fate of the drug administered to a living organism. Pharmacokinetics involves the study of a compound's ADME properties. In simple terms, it is the study of what the body does to the drug.
